Beverly J. "Bev" Frankhouser, 80, of Reedsville, passed away on Sunday, Nov. 3, 2024 at Geisinger Lewistown Hospital.
She was born on Dec. 3, 1943 in Belleville to the late Howard and Helen (Harshbarger) Treaster. On October 9, 1960, she married Sanford L. Frankhouser, who survives at home.
Along with her husband, she is survived by children: Brian L. Frankhouser and wife, Caroline of Reedsville, Bradley Frankhouser and wife, Holly, of Alfarata, and Deena Frankhouser of Danville; four grandchildren: Ryan Frankhouser, Chad Frankhouser, Joshua Frankhouser, and Courtney Frankhouser; two great-grandchildren: Bodie Frankhouser and Hattie Frankhouser; and a brother, James Treaster, Sr. of Belleville and companion, Janet Hann.
In addition to her parents, she was preceded in death by siblings: Richard Treaster, Paul Treaster, Bill Treaster, Evelyn Hassinger, Kate Weikel, Shirley Shaffer, Howard Treaster, Jr., and Robert Treaster.
She graduated from Kishacoquillas High School, and sold Beeline Fashions for a number of years, where she was a top saleswoman, earning numerous trips, which she and her husband enjoyed. She then worked as a ward clerk on 3B at Lewistown Hospital and retired after 20 years of service.
She loved music, loved going to concerts, especially to see her grandkids play bluegrass music. She enjoyed watching Jimmy Swaggart and becoming closer to Jesus. She loved going out to eat, shopping, couponing and playing board games. She had a beautiful spirit and had many friends that she loved and valued. She also loved helping people and she loved her cats and her dog, Missy.
She was a member of the Barrville Mennonite Church.
